    Your system supports a maximum of 2 Gb of memory (2 x1GB)
    You can upgrade to Pc 5300 sodimm memory clocked at 667Mhz.
    You may be able to upgrade your graphics card, but I am not sure if it is the MXM type. Check out the website: mxm-upgrade
    a member called ice-tea on here runs the site, and he is very helpful

    You can upgrade the processor if you like, but that may not be a very cost effective solution.
